Meaning & origin

Vedant entered U.S. birth records in 1997 and has seen consistent growth, reaching its peak rank of 1477 in 2025. Its rising trajectory since 1997 reflects the increasing visibility of Indian names in the U.S., particularly among communities in Washington, New Jersey, and Massachusetts, which are among its top states. While still relatively rare, with a 2025 incidence of 1 in 14,234 boys, Vedant carries deep philosophical weight, rooted in the Sanskrit tradition of the Vedas and Vedanta. The name's connection to sacred knowledge and its modern appeal as a distinctive, meaningful choice contribute to its steady upward trend.

Vedant is derived from the Sanskrit words 'Veda' (knowledge, sacred lore) and 'anta' (end, conclusion), literally meaning 'the end of the Vedas' or 'one who has mastered the Vedas.' It is closely related to the philosophical system of Vedanta, which is based on the Upanishads, the concluding portions of the Vedic texts. The name has been used in India for centuries among Hindu families, reflecting deep spiritual and scholarly associations. In modern times, it has gained popularity among the Indian diaspora, particularly in the United States.

Questions parents ask

What does the name Vedant mean?
Vedant means 'one who knows the Vedas' or 'the end of the Vedas,' referring to the Vedanta philosophy derived from the Upanishads.
How popular is the name Vedant currently?
As of 2025, Vedant ranked 1477th in the United States, with approximately 1 in 14,234 boys given the name that year. It has been rising in popularity since 1997.
Is Vedant a boy's name or a girl's name?
Vedant is almost exclusively used as a boy's name.
